Werder close to signing Borre, Romano reports

Fabrizio Romano reports that Rafael Borré could replace Niclas Füllkrug up front for Werder Bremen.

Werder Bremen have submitted a bit to sign Rafael Borré from Eintracht Frankfurt, according to Fabrizio Romano.

An overall agreement is said to be close, with a medical likely to follow soon.

Borré was said to be on his way to Valencia earlier this week, but Werder now appear to be in pole position to sign the striker.

The 27-year-old could strengthen the Green and Whites up front following the sale of Niclas Füllkrug to Borussia Dortmund.
